In the haunting aftermath of the Second World War, a war correspondent embarks on a poignant quest to understand the woman he once loved and who spurned him.As he journeys through the war-torn streets of Europe, he unravels a tale that she never dared to share.Amidst the backdrop of their passionate love story, he uncovers a harrowing narrative of brutality, sexual abuse, and the indomitable spirit to overcome such darkness.This tale delves deep into the heart of war's monsters and heroes, exploring the profound impact of their deeds on those in their wake.
